Major Hopewell City County, Virginia Real Estate Markets

The Hopewell area primarily functions as part of the greater Richmond-Petersburg metropolitan region, with its real estate market closely tied to the economic rhythms of Central Virginia. The city's proximity to Fort Lee and various industrial facilities creates steady demand for both residential properties and commercial spaces. Historic downtown Hopewell offers unique investment opportunities in adaptive reuse projects, while newer residential developments along the outskirts attract families seeking affordable alternatives to Richmond's higher-priced markets.

The Tri-Cities area, encompassing Hopewell alongside Petersburg and Colonial Heights, forms an interconnected market where agents frequently work across municipal boundaries.
